How to Choose the Best Masonry Brushes

Bristle Type

  • Natural Bristles: Best for dry brushing, dusting, and applying certain sealants. They offer good flexibility and are gentle on surfaces.
  • Synthetic Bristles (Nylon, Polyester): More durable and resistant to chemicals and water. Ideal for cleaning, applying paints, stains, and aggressive cleaning solutions.

Handle Material and Grip

  • Wood Handles: Traditional and comfortable for extended use, offering a natural feel.
  • Plastic or Rubber Grips: Provide enhanced control and comfort, especially when the brush is wet or when applying significant pressure. Ergonomic designs can reduce hand fatigue.
  • Length: Consider the reach needed for your project. Longer handles are useful for larger areas or hard-to-reach spots.

Brush Size and Shape

  • Width: Wider brushes (4-6 inches) are efficient for covering large areas like walls and floors.
  • Narrower Brushes: Smaller brushes (1-3 inches) are suitable for detailed work, corners, and tight spaces.
  • Shape: Flat brushes are versatile, while some may have angled heads for easier corner access.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best bristle type for cleaning concrete?
For aggressive cleaning of concrete, synthetic bristles like nylon or polyester are generally recommended. They are durable, resistant to chemicals often used in concrete cleaning, and can withstand vigorous scrubbing.
How do I clean and maintain a masonry brush?
After use, rinse synthetic brushes thoroughly with water and mild soap. For natural bristles, clean with appropriate solvents if paint was used, then rinse with water. Allow brushes to air dry completely with bristles facing up to maintain their shape.
Can I use a masonry brush for applying sealants?
Yes, masonry brushes are suitable for applying sealants. Natural bristle brushes are often preferred for certain types of sealants, while synthetic ones can handle a wider range of chemical sealants and coatings.
What size brush should I use for mortar joints?
For mortar joints, a narrower brush, typically 1 to 3 inches wide, is ideal. This allows for precise application and cleaning within the joints without spreading excess material onto the surrounding brickwork.
